About Crams Hill

Crams Hill is a mountain summit in the The Sidlaws – Perth to Montrose region in the county of Angus, Scotland. Crams Hill is 237 metres high with a prominence of 55 metres. The summit can be identified by: no feature: grass Additional Notes: flat summit area All the walks up Crams Hill on Mud and Routes can be seen above.

Crams Hill Summit Stats

Height in Metres: 237 metres

Height in Feet: 778 feet

Range: The Sidlaws - Perth to Montrose

Prominence: 55 metres

Parent Summit: Craigowl Hill

Grid Reference: NO368450

Col Height: 182

Col Grid Reference: NO368446

Summit Classification: 2

National Park, County or Country: Angus, Scotland, The Sidlaws - Perth to Montrose

Recommended Maps: Landranger Map 54   Explorer Map 380E   Explorer Map 381   Explorer Map 381
